Two major economic systems have dominated the modern world: market based economies, which allow individuals to make economic decisions based on supply and demand, and command based economies, where the government controls production, pricing, and distribution. In a market economy, major economic decisions are made by individuals based on supply and demand, while in a command economy, decisions are made by the government. market economies encourage competition and innovation, whereas command economies often stifle individual initiative. The way scarce resources get distributed within an economy determines the type of economic system. there are four different types of economic systems; a traditional economy, a market economy, a command economy, and a mixed economy.
